Stop using spreadsheets for credential storage. Transition your organization to enterprise password managers that enforce: End-to-end encryption. Zero-knowledge architecture. Multi-factor authentication (MFA). Centralized access logs. Conducting Defensive Audits filetype xls inurl passwordxls 2021

Leaked files often contain full names and physical addresses. They may also include social security numbers and birth dates. Attackers use this data to impersonate victims. 2. Account Takeovers
